SCSC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

153 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Scansource (SCSC)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$647M — down 14% from $756M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 28 funds closed out of SCSC and 17 opened new positions — a net loss of 11 holders — while 61 trimmed existing stakes and 45 added.

The largest buyer was Janus Henderson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$19.4M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$13.1M.
